RESOLUTION APPROVING WAIVER OF FEES FOR USE OF WATER
AND INSTALLATION/REMOVAL OF HYDRANT METER FOR
CAMPUSTOWN CLEAN-UP
FOR THE CITY OF AMES
WHEREAS, representatives of Campustown Showcase, a subcommittee of VEISHEA 2007,
would like to close the north end of Welch Avenue on April 15, 2007, for the purpose of cleaning up
trash and power washing the street and sidewalks; and,
WHEREAS, Campustown businesses have been included in the planning, and several of them
have agreed to let their windows be painted in celebration of VEISHEA; and,
WHEREAS,event organizers are making arrangements to obtain power washers and hoses,but
are asking the City to provide water from the hydrant near Copyworks; and,
WHEREAS,the Water Meter Division is willing to install a metering device in advance and Fire
Station personnel have offered to remove and store it after the work is complete; and,
WHEREAS,the Council is being asked to waive fees for the use of water and for installation and
removal of the water metering device.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the City Council of the City of Ames, Iowa, that
the waiver of fees for the use of water and installation/removal of a water metering device for
Campustown Clean-Up on April 15, 2007, is hereby approved.
ADOPTED THIS 27th day of March, 2007.
